About this property

A clean, cozy home in Amarillo with a large yard in quiet neighborhood.

The Writer's Nook is a comfortable, slightly chic geek home that's both cozy and conveniently located in Amarillo, with quick access to I-40 and I-27. Great ethnic food choices, including award-winning Tyler's BBQ, are within walking distance. Downtown is 3 mins away, while Palo Duro Canyon is only 20 minutes away.
Plenty of available parking, including a covered garage.

Writer's Nook is a great place for both business and vacation. There's 1 GB WiFi at the home, along with a modern 65" smart TV that already has Hulu, Netflix, HBO Max, YouTube, and Disney+ loaded up on it. There is a great board game collection and a huge eight-person table in the dining room.

For those coffee fanatics, there's a Chemex and Aeropress and a quick jaunt away from some of the best coffee shops in Texas, including Palace Coffee, a local favorite. For those looking for something quicker, a Keurig with K-cups is also onsite.

Yellow City Street Food (incredible local artisan street food), Tyler's BBQ (award-winning and honestly semi-famous), 575 Pizzeria (your host's single favorite spot), and Indian Oven (phenomenal Indian food) are all within less than a minutes drive from the home.

Downtown Amarillo: Less than 3 min drive.
Cadillac Ranch: ~10 min drive.
Palo Duro Canyon: ~24 min drive.
Hospital and Health District: ~6 min drive.

Safe, quiet neighborhood.

The showers both include a new Rain/Gravity showerhead, which is positively amazing if you've never experienced it. Two car garage is free to use, one side manual, the other with a button and motor.

Large, fenced backyard with covered porch.

Truly, whatever your reason for staying, I hope it's wonderful.

Keypad entry for self-check-in/out and a ready to use kitchen including all the amenities you'd expect in your own home.
